What is a Section 8 Company?

A Section 8 Company is a company incorporated under Section 8 of the Companies Act, 2013 for promoting charitable or other specified objectives.

Unlike an ordinary company established primarily for profit distribution, a Section 8 Company is formed with objectives such as:

  • Promoting education
  • Social welfare
  • Healthcare
  • Poverty alleviation
  • Environmental protection
  • Skill development
  • Scientific research
  • Sports
  • Art and culture
  • Community development
  • Charity
  • Protection of natural resources
  • Other permitted non-profit objectives

The income and profits of a Section 8 Company are generally applied toward promoting its objectives, subject to the applicable legal framework.

Section 8 Company Registration Process

Step 1: Define Your Objectives

Determine the charitable, educational, social, environmental, research, healthcare, or other permitted objectives of your organization.

Step 2: Select the Proposed Name

Choose an appropriate name for the proposed Section 8 Company in accordance with applicable naming requirements.

Step 3: Obtain Digital Signatures

Digital Signature Certificates may be required for the individuals involved in the incorporation process.

Step 4: Obtain DIN Where Applicable

Director Identification Numbers are obtained or allotted according to the applicable incorporation procedure.

Step 5: Prepare Incorporation Documents

Prepare the required constitutional and supporting documents, including the company's objectives and governance framework.

Step 6: File the Incorporation Application

Submit the required incorporation forms and documents through the applicable MCA process.

Step 7: Government Review

The submitted information and documents are examined by the relevant authorities.

Step 8: Incorporation

Once the application satisfies the applicable requirements, the company is incorporated and the relevant incorporation documents are issued.

Step 9: Post-Incorporation Compliance

After incorporation, the company must comply with applicable corporate, accounting, reporting, taxation, and other regulatory requirements.

Section 8 Company vs Trust vs Society

Choosing the right legal structure is important when starting an NGO.

Feature Section 8 Company Trust Society Legal framework | Companies Act, 2013 | Applicable trust law | Applicable societies law
Corporate structure | Yes | Generally no | Generally no
Governance | Directors & members | Trustees | Governing members
Suitable for | Structured non-profit organizations | Charitable activities | Social, educational & cultural activities
Compliance | Corporate compliance applies | Applicable trust compliance | Applicable society compliance
Registration authority | MCA / applicable authority | Applicable state authority | Applicable authority

Tax Benefits & Section 8 Company

A Section 8 Company may be eligible to apply for certain tax registrations or benefits if it satisfies the applicable requirements.

However, Section 8 incorporation itself does not automatically provide every tax exemption or benefit.

Depending on eligibility, the organization may explore relevant registrations such as:

  • 12A / 12AB
  • 80G
  • PAN
  • TAN
  • Other applicable registrations

Separate eligibility criteria and applications may apply.

Frequently Asked Questions – Section 8 Company Registration

What is a Section 8 Company?

A Section 8 Company is a company incorporated for promoting specified charitable or non-profit objectives under the Companies Act, 2013.

Is Section 8 Company registration available online?

The incorporation process is carried out through the applicable MCA online system, subject to the prescribed process and requirements.

Is Section 8 Company a non-profit organization?

Yes. A Section 8 Company is incorporated for eligible non-profit objectives and operates under the conditions applicable to Section 8 companies.

Can a Section 8 Company earn money?

A Section 8 Company can generate income from permitted activities, but its funds must be applied in accordance with its objects and applicable legal requirements rather than being distributed as profits to members.

Can a Section 8 Company receive donations?

Yes, subject to applicable legal, tax, accounting, and organizational requirements.

Can a Section 8 Company receive CSR funds?

An eligible Section 8 Company may undertake CSR activities and receive CSR funding subject to applicable CSR provisions, registrations, and eligibility requirements.

Can a Section 8 Company receive foreign donations?

Foreign contributions are regulated under applicable law. The organization must satisfy the relevant requirements before receiving foreign contributions.

Is 80G automatically available to a Section 8 Company?

No. Appropriate tax registration/approval and eligibility requirements apply separately.

Is 12AB automatically available after Section 8 incorporation?

No. Tax-related registration and benefits are separate from Section 8 incorporation and depend on applicable eligibility requirements.
